The Opportunity
We are seeking an experienced and inspiring PGA-accredited Director of Golf to lead, elevate, and shape the future of our golf operation at Woodcote Park. This is a senior leadership role responsible for delivering a high-quality, financially successful golf experience aligned with the Club’s exceptional standards.
Key Responsibilities
– Lead the overall golf operation, including courses, pro shop, simulator, and events
– Develop and manage budgets, ensuring strong financial performance
– Drive revenue through innovative programming, marketing, and corporate golf days
– Represent the Club at industry, regional, and national level
– Lead, develop, and inspire a high-performing team
– Work collaboratively with other departments across the Club
– Engage with members to enhance satisfaction and grow participation
– Maintain exceptional standards in service, course condition, and member experience ensuring service delivery is in line with LQA and 59 Club standards
– Attend and participate in Club events, such as Captain and Pro Challenge matches, New Member evenings, Q & A meetings, and all appropriate Committee and Management representation
– Ensure compliance with health & safety and operational policies
– Promote and embed the Clubs EGS strategy within the team to drive engagement and achieve sustainability goals
About You
You are a strategic and hands-on leader with a passion for delivering excellence in golf operations.
– Minimum 5 years’ experience in golf management
– PGA qualified professional
– Proven experience managing a golf facility within a private members’ club
– Strong financial and commercial acumen with experience of budget responsibility
– Able to work at both strategic and tactical levels with an innovative approach
– Excellent leadership, communication, and organisational skills
– Solid understanding of greenkeeping practices
– Playing handicap of 18 or below
